Inspection history

5 visits, newest first

Feb 17, 2026Inspection Completed - No Further ActionRoutine Inspection

Met inspection standards. 3 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.

1 High priority0 Intermediate2 Basic
What the inspector wrote — 3 findings
Single-use gloves not changed as needed after changing tasks or when damaged or soiled. Employee handled raw chicken then handled clean utensils without first taking off gloves and washing hands. Reviewed proper hand washing procedures with employee and operator. Employee washed hands and put on new gloves
High priority/12A-09-4/Corrected On-Site
Current Hotel and Restaurant license not displayed.
Basic/50-09-4
Floor area(s) covered with standing water. Observed in walk in cooler next to walk in freezer
Basic/36-22-4
